I'm assuming you are thinking of a 3.0Si - Ms have a few other things to allow for!

The N52 is a great engine but can suffer from oil leaks from the cam-cover and oil filter housing gaskets. Rear brake pipes can suffer from corrosion in front of the nearside rear wheel and tailgates have been known to corrode - just open it and look around the edges. The water pump is electric and will at some point die, but how long they last is a bit random. My first Coupe needed one at 60K but my second seemed to be on the original pump at 90K! The issue is when they do die the engine overheats in about a mile and new pumps cost £250 or so as long as you don't buy them from BMW who charge over £500 for them! Worth bearing in mind when you are looking as a car that has already had one gives peace of mind.

Only just over 2,000 Coupes were registered in the UK so if you are looking for specific colours or options it may take a while to find the right one. And there were 2 trim levels, SE and Sport. Sport had M-Sport suspension (lower and stiffer), steering wheel and crucially seats that tend to change hands for up to £1,000, although some SEs had them as an option.

Standard spec was pretty mean although they all had electric seats with driver's memory and headlight washers. But Bi-Xenons, rear parking sensors, heated seats, MFSW, cruise control and cup-holders were all options. Of those the last two are pretty simple to retro-fit.

Yes, I am after an E86. Thank you for the information. My preference is an auto with Bi-Xenons and heated seats.
 
A forum member compiled this database of 3.0si and M models:- http://perso.numericable.fr/tonyz4c/index30si.html

Based on that it looks like only 593 Auto Coupes were registered in the UK so finding one with Bi-Xenons and heated seats is probably going to require some patience or some luck!
